Figma has rapidly become the design tool of choice for many professionals in the UI/UX and product design fields. But What Is Figma, and why is it so popular? In essence, Figma is a powerful, collaborative, web-based design tool used for interface and user experience design. It allows designers to create, prototype, and gather feedback all in one place, making it a central hub for the design process.
Understanding Figma: Core Concepts and Functionality
To truly understand what is Figma, it’s crucial to delve into its core concepts and functionality. Unlike traditional design software that resides solely on your desktop, Figma operates primarily in the browser. This cloud-based nature is fundamental to its collaborative power and accessibility.
Vector Graphics Editor at its Heart
At its core, Figma is a robust vector graphics editor. This means it uses mathematical equations to define shapes, paths, and curves, rather than pixels. This vector-based approach has several key advantages:
- Scalability: Designs can be scaled infinitely without losing quality, making them perfect for responsive designs that need to look sharp across various screen sizes.
- File Size Efficiency: Vector files are typically smaller than raster files, leading to faster loading times and easier sharing.
- Precision: Vector graphics offer precise control over design elements, essential for crafting detailed user interfaces.
Figma provides a comprehensive toolkit for vector editing, including:
- Shape Tools: Create basic shapes like rectangles, circles, lines, and polygons.
- Pen Tool: Draw custom paths and shapes with Bézier curves for intricate designs.
- Boolean Operations: Combine and subtract shapes to create complex forms.
- Text Tool: Add and style text with a wide range of fonts and formatting options.
Real-Time Collaboration: Design Together, Seamlessly
One of the most compelling answers to “what is Figma” is its real-time collaboration capabilities. Figma is built from the ground up for teams. Multiple designers can work on the same file simultaneously, seeing each other’s changes live. This fosters a dynamic and efficient workflow, eliminating the friction of traditional design processes involving file sharing and version control.
Key collaboration features include:
- Multiplayer Editing: Work concurrently with team members in the same design file.
- Shared Files and Projects: Organize designs within projects and easily share them with collaborators.
- Comments and Feedback: Leave comments directly on designs for clear and contextual feedback.
- Version History: Track changes and revert to previous versions if needed, ensuring design integrity.
Prototyping and Interaction Design
Beyond static design, Figma excels in prototyping and interaction design. It allows designers to bring their static designs to life by adding interactions, animations, and transitions. This makes it possible to test and iterate on user flows and experiences before development.
Figma’s prototyping features include:
- Interactive Components: Create reusable components with built-in interactions and states.
- Transitions and Animations: Define smooth transitions between frames and add animations to elements.
- Scroll Behaviors: Simulate scrolling effects for realistic page interactions.
- Overlays and Modals: Design and prototype interactive overlays and modal windows.
- Device Frames: Preview prototypes within realistic device frames to visualize the final product.
Components and Design Systems
For large projects and design consistency, Figma’s component system is invaluable. Components are reusable design elements that can be created once and then reused across multiple designs. When a component is updated, all instances of that component are automatically updated, ensuring consistency and saving significant time.
Key aspects of Figma’s component system are:
- Master Components: Define the original, editable version of a component.
- Instances: Reusable copies of the master component that inherit its properties.
- Overrides: Customize instances without affecting the master component, allowing for flexibility within consistency.
- Libraries: Publish components as libraries to share them across teams and projects, building robust design systems.
Why is Figma So Popular? Benefits and Advantages
Understanding what is Figma also involves recognizing why it has become so popular among designers. Several key benefits contribute to its widespread adoption:
- Accessibility: Being browser-based, Figma is accessible on any operating system (Windows, macOS, Linux, ChromeOS) with a web browser. This eliminates OS compatibility issues and software installation hassles.
- Collaboration: Real-time collaboration is a game-changer for design teams, streamlining workflows and improving communication.
- Affordability: Figma offers a generous free plan for individuals and small teams, making it accessible to a wide range of users. Paid plans are competitively priced and offer advanced features for larger organizations.
- Cross-Platform Compatibility: Designs created in Figma can be easily shared and viewed by anyone, regardless of their operating system or software.
- Community and Resources: Figma has a vibrant and active community, with a wealth of plugins, templates, and learning resources available.
- Auto Layout and Constraints: Figma’s powerful auto layout and constraint features make it easier to create responsive designs that adapt to different screen sizes.
Who Uses Figma? Diverse Applications Across Industries
The versatility of Figma means it’s used by a wide range of professionals and teams across various industries. Answering “what is Figma” also means understanding its diverse user base:
- UI/UX Designers: The primary users of Figma, creating user interfaces and user experiences for websites, mobile apps, and software.
- Product Designers: Designing digital products, focusing on both functionality and aesthetics.
- Web Designers: Designing website layouts, interactions, and visual elements.
- Graphic Designers: While primarily for UI/UX, Figma’s vector capabilities extend to general graphic design tasks.
- Frontend Developers: Collaborating with designers, inspecting designs, and extracting assets for development.
- Marketing Teams: Creating marketing materials, social media graphics, and website landing pages.
- Project Managers: Using Figma for design review, feedback, and project management.
Getting Started with Figma: A Beginner’s Pathway
For those wondering “what is Figma and how can I start using it?”, the process is straightforward:
- Sign Up: Create a free Figma account at figma.com.
- Explore the Interface: Familiarize yourself with the Figma interface, including the toolbar, layers panel, and canvas.
- Tutorials and Resources: Utilize Figma’s built-in tutorials and explore online resources like Figma Learn and YouTube tutorials.
- Start Designing: Begin with simple projects, experimenting with shapes, text, and basic interactions.
- Collaborate and Share: Invite collaborators to your files and projects to experience the collaborative power of Figma.
- Explore Plugins and Community: Discover Figma plugins to extend functionality and engage with the Figma community for inspiration and support.
Conclusion: Figma as the Future of Design
In conclusion, what is Figma is more than just a design tool; it’s a collaborative design platform that has revolutionized the way digital products are designed and built. Its cloud-based nature, powerful features, and focus on collaboration have made it an indispensable tool for designers worldwide. Whether you’re a seasoned professional or just starting out in the world of design, Figma offers a powerful and accessible environment to bring your creative visions to life.